Output 31d859eb5592a5f59097386a5d97365cd57edb71a5c09c6ed6e4011a1c01781d:0

value
14500
script pubkey
OP_0 OP_PUSHBYTES_20 898526dfcd3a90dbb390a378301ba99931578cea
address
bc1q3xzjdh7d82gdhvus5durqxafnyc40r822pckcu
transaction
31d859eb5592a5f59097386a5d97365cd57edb71a5c09c6ed6e4011a1c01781d
confirmations
96871
spent
true